Diffusion Equation (Fick's Second Law)
How concentration spreads by diffusion.
∂c/∂t = D∇²c
What it means
Fick's second law describes how a concentration field evolves under diffusion with coefficient D, central to mass transport and chemistry.
Variables
| c | concentration |
| D | diffusion coefficient |
